The Basics of Air Compression
Air compression is the process of reducing the volume of air to increase its pressure. This is achieved by using a motor to drive a piston or rotary screw that sucks in air and then compresses it within a confined space. As the volume of air decreases, the pressure increases, resulting in compressed air that can be stored in a tank for later use.
Types of Air Compressors
There are several types of air compressors, including reciprocating, rotary screw, and centrifugal compressors. Reciprocating compressors use a piston-driven system to compress air, while rotary screw compressors use twin screws to achieve the same result. Centrifugal compressors, on the other hand, use a rotating impeller to generate the necessary air pressure. Each type of compressor has its own advantages and applications, making it essential to choose the right one for specific needs.

Key Components of an Air Compressor
An air compressor consists of several key components, including a motor, compressor pump, air intake filter, pressure switch, and air tank. The motor drives the compressor pump, which in turn compresses the air. The air intake filter ensures that the air taken in is clean and free of contaminants, while the pressure switch regulates the desired air pressure. The air tank serves as a storage reservoir for the compressed air, allowing for a steady and reliable supply.
The Working Process
When the air compressor is in operation, the motor powers the compressor pump, which draws in air through the intake filter. The air is then compressed and delivered to the air tank, where it is stored under pressure. As the demand for compressed air increases, the pressure switch activates the motor to restart the compressor pump and maintain the desired pressure level. This cycle continues until the air compressor is shut off or reaches its maximum capacity.

Understanding the Function of the Pressure Switch on Your Air Compressor
Before we jump into the process of adjusting the pressure switch on your air compressor, it's important to understand the role that the pressure switch plays in the overall functionality of the compressor. The pressure switch is a critical component that monitors the air pressure inside the compressor's tank. When the pressure reaches a certain level, the switch activates the motor to start or stop the compressor, maintaining the desired pressure levels.

Understanding the Importance of Draining Your Air Compressor
Before we dive into the steps of draining your Jinyuan air compressor, let's first discuss why it's important. As your air compressor operates, it draws in air from the atmosphere, which contains moisture. This moisture can accumulate in the tank and lead to a host of issues, including rust, corrosion, and decreased efficiency. By draining your air compressor regularly, you can effectively remove this moisture and prevent potential damage.

Advantages and Limitations of Oil and Oil-Free Air Compressors
Oil air compressors are known for their durability and efficiency. The oil lubrication helps to reduce wear and tear on the internal components, leading to a longer lifespan and smoother operation. Additionally, oil air compressors are generally more affordable than their oil-free counterparts. However, the use of oil also means that regular maintenance and oil changes are required, which can add to the overall cost and time investment.
On the other hand, oil-free air compressors eliminate the need for oil lubrication, making them more environmentally friendly and easier to maintain. They are also suitable for applications where oil contamination is a concern, such as in the food and pharmaceutical industries. However, oil-free air compressors may have a shorter lifespan and are generally more expensive upfront.
Factors to Consider When Choosing Between Oil and Oil-Free Air Compressors
When deciding between oil and oil-free air compressors, there are several factors to consider. Firstly, consider the specific requirements of your application. If you need a compressor for sensitive environments or applications, an oil-free air compressor may be the better choice. On the other hand, if durability and cost-efficiency are your main concerns, an oil air compressor may be the more suitable option.
Secondly, consider the overall cost of ownership. While oil-free air compressors may have a higher upfront cost, the savings in maintenance and oil changes over time may make them the more cost-effective choice. Conversely, the lower initial cost of oil air compressors may be offset by the regular maintenance and oil-related expenses.

Understanding the Basics of a Rotary Screw Air Compressor
At the heart of a rotary screw air compressor is a pair of helical rotors that intermesh with each other. These rotors rotate in opposite directions within a housing, trapping and compressing the air as it moves along the rotors' grooves. As the air is compressed, its temperature rises significantly, and a cooling system is required to dissipate this heat and prevent damage to the compressor.
The Key Components of a Rotary Screw Air Compressor
A rotary screw air compressor is composed of several key components, including the rotors, the housing, a lubrication system, an air intake filter, a cooling system, and a control system. The rotors are the primary components responsible for compressing the air, while the housing and cooling system help manage the temperature and pressure of the compressed air. The lubrication system ensures smooth operation of the rotors, while the air intake filter keeps out contaminants that could damage the compressor. The control system is also essential, as it regulates the compressor's operation and ensures it meets the specific air pressure and flow requirements.
Advantages of a Rotary Screw Air Compressor
There are several notable advantages to using a rotary screw air compressor. One of the main benefits is its high energy efficiency compared to other types of compressors. This is due to the continuous operation of the rotors, which results in a steady supply of compressed air with minimal fluctuations. Additionally, rotary screw air compressors are known for their reliability and longevity, requiring minimal maintenance and offering a long service life. Furthermore, these compressors are well-suited for heavy-duty applications and can operate continuously for extended periods without overheating or experiencing significant wear and tear.
